Introducing your 3-part daily wellness tune-up: Recharge, Reset, Renew. These simple, mindful actions help you maintain physical, mental, and emotional well-being—without needing a full day off or a week-long retreat.
 

 

1. Recharge: Fuel Your Energy (Morning)


Your day starts with you—and how you begin sets the tone.

 

 Tips to Recharge:

 

  • Hydrate before caffeine. Drink a glass of water right after waking up to jumpstart your metabolism.
     
  • Nourish with intention. Eat a breakfast rich in protein, fiber, and healthy fats to keep your energy stable.
     
  • Stretch or move. A 5-10 minute morning stretch, yoga, or quick walk gets blood flowing and awakens your body.
     
  • Sunlight therapy. Step outside or open your blinds—sunlight helps regulate your circadian rhythm and mood.

     

Pro Tip: Create a short, non-negotiable morning ritual. Even 10 minutes of stillness and movement can boost your energy more than scrolling through your phone.
 

2. Reset: Protect Your Peace (Midday)

 

This is where the day can start to feel heavy. A midday reset prevents burnout and boosts focus.

 

 Tips to Reset:

 

  • Take a mindful pause. Try a 5-minute guided breathing exercise or a short walk without your phone.
     
  • Eat away from your desk. Savor your lunch as a moment of calm—not a task on your to-do list.
     
  • Digital detox break. Step away from screens for 10–15 minutes to reduce eye strain and mental fatigue.

     
  • Check in with your body. Are you tense? Clenching your jaw? Loosen up with simple desk stretches.

     

Resetting isn’t about doing less—it’s about doing better. A quick midday break can refresh your focus and mood for the rest of the day.

 

3. Renew: Unwind with Purpose (Evening)

 

Evenings are your chance to release the day’s stress and prepare for restorative sleep.

 

Tips to Renew:

 

  • Create a tech-free buffer zone. Power down screens 30-60 minutes before bed to promote deeper rest.
     
  • Practice gratitude journaling. Jot down 3 things you’re thankful for to shift your mind into a positive space.
     
  • Soothing rituals. Take a warm bath, sip herbal tea, or enjoy light reading—whatever calms your senses.
     
  • Sleep hygiene matters. Keep your room cool, dark, and quiet. Try calming scents like lavender or chamomile.

     Night time is not just about rest—it’s about renewal. Protect that space like you would an important meeting.
